ABSTRACT:
A hollow rotatable shaft supported by bearing means surrounds a rivet extending through both ends thereof and rotatable therewith. A non-rotatable contact is connected to a terminal adjacent one end of the shaft and in brushing contact with one end of the rivet. A mechanical coupling is located at the opposite end of the shaft whereby the shaft, rivet and coupling are rotatable as a single unit and electrical current may pass through the rivet as the unit is rotating.
